South Arabia. Himyar AR Unit. Circa AD 100-120.
Head to right within dotted circle interrupted by monogram to left / Small head to right; 'sceptre' to right. Cf. SNG ANS 1602-1609. Near Very Fine.(0.64gr, 11mm, 8h.).
Provenance
Acquired on the UK art market since the early 2000s.
Ex property of a Lincolnshire gentleman, thence by descent.
